ABSTRACT:
A field programmable gate array has a security antifuse which when programmed prevents readout of data indicative of how the interconnect structure is programmed but which does not prevent readout of data indicative of which other antifuses are programmed. In some embodiments, the programming control shift registers adjacent the left and right sides are the field programmable gate array are disabled when the security antifuse is programmed but the programming control shift registers adjacent the top and bottom sides of the field programmable gate array are not disabled. A second security antifuse is also provided which when programmed disables a JTAG boundary scan register but does not disable a JTAG bypass register. Information can therefore be shifted through the JTAG test circuitry without allowing the JTAG circuitry to be used to extract information indicative of how the interconnect structure is programmed. Logic module and interface cell scan paths are provided and special test instructions are supported which allow test vectors to be loaded into the logic module and interface cell scan paths.
